A Zetron Case Study
Brookfield Rail, the operator of Western Australia’s 3,418-mile (5,500 km) multi-user rail‑freight network that moves over 180 trains daily and carried more than 71 million tons in 2013, needed updated centralized communications to reliably manage train control, track access and signaling across three control centers (Midland, Avon and Picton). To meet this challenge they engaged Zetron and selected the AcomEVO system to replace and standardize their aging communications equipment.
Zetron implemented AcomEVO controllers and consoles at each site (Midland: 1 controller/7 consoles; Avon: 1/4; Picton: 1/4), creating three linked systems with console roaming so any operator can log into any center. The solution improved communications quality and reliability, removed a third‑party DTMF failure point by connecting radios directly, enabled Brookfield’s Communications Group to perform first‑line maintenance, and delivered operational continuity and redundancy that supports 24/7 operations and future phone integration—results Zetron says have met and exceeded Brookfield Rail’s expectations.
